Transaction 52057951fd8fe4a7c8ef5ffef4cc2d9e7920f62dfb21c49cae248035d2e35930

51 Input
2 Outputs
  • 52057951fd8fe4a7c8ef5ffef4cc2d9e7920f62dfb21c49cae248035d2e35930:0
  • value  4744119408
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 52057951fd8fe4a7c8ef5ffef4cc2d9e7920f62dfb21c49cae248035d2e35930:1
  • value  1182358
    address  3HGvzJTHkweWBGdphcesyegj1mXnrjfNKm